A term you could use for couples where one person is disabled and the other is not is interabled couple. Or an inter-ability relationship. Though honestly the phenomenon you are describing also happens to couples where both partners are disabled! Disabled people get infantilized and desexualized a lot, people are uncomfortable with the idea of disabled people having sexual lives, so people tend to assume they can’t or don’t have romantic partners.
